Electromagnetic stirring (EMS) has been used in the continuous casting of steel since as early as the 1970s as a way to control solidification structures, thereby increasing yield and productivity. In tandem, mathematical modelling has played an important role in the implementation of EMS, as regards providing understanding of exactly what effect stirring has. In this talk, we consider some anomalies in the earlier work, which arise as a consequence of incorrectly-posed boundary conditions. After that, a combination of asymptotic and numerical techniques is used to provide accurate but rapid computation of the Lorentz stirring forces for this three-dimensional transient problem.
